Transaction 596d877f111adf0aeac1ea62bfc4c0145b00f99266b84bb4f411b26f0bc0f344
1 Input
1 Output
-
596d877f111adf0aeac1ea62bfc4c0145b00f99266b84bb4f411b26f0bc0f344:0
- value
- 19667760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 941ccca6c7618d78518b351e2dc4cccf5ac439e4 OP_EQUAL
- address
- 3FCARxFafwEVkQDrJXmwqkE1Xm8XtM8ejG